PLAYSTATION fans are set to receive eight games worth £300 free of charge.
PlayStation Plus allows subscribers to its service the opportunity to try out exciting new games every month.

And throughout July, players have sweeping access to eight fresh releases.
These include Cyberpunk 2077 - an open-world, action-adventure role-playing game set in the dark future of Night City.
Abiotic Factor is also on the shortlist, where up to six players must join forces to survive the depths of an underground research facility.

RPG fans may prefer to opt for Banishers: Ghosts of New Eden where those who dare enter can spar with supernatural creatures.
For kids, Bluey: The Videogame is a welcome addition to the line up and is based on the popular children's television series of the same name.
Other games on the July roster include management simulation game Planet Zoo, Risk of Rain 2, Tropico 6 and New World: Aeternum.

The games aren't being deleted – you can still buy them outright if you want to keep playing.
But all six will be removed from the PS Plus catalogue across all tiers of the membership on July 15, 2025.
And it affects gamers playing on the PS5, PS4, PSVR 2, and PSVR.
Watch trailer for RoboCop-Rogue City game that's FREE to claim on PlayStation
The list of games is as follows:
Advertisement
Remnant II
Crisis Core: Final Fantasy VII – Reunion
Vampire: The Masquerade – Swansong
Dying Light 2: Stay Human
Mount and Blade II: Bannerlord
Job Simulator
Importantly, these games will become unplayable for PS Plus subscribers even if you've already downloaded them.
These aren't "claim" games that you install and keep forever.

This will be Toni's first time performing across the pond in 5 years as she makes her long-awaited return to the UK stage. The hit maker is a hugely popular American singer who has sold over 70 million records, she started out in a family group called The Braxtons. Advertisement READ MORE ON NINETIES STARS Her debut solo album, which was self titled, reached number one in the Billboard Chart and launched her hugely successful music career. Over the years she has won numerous awards, including seven Grammys, nine Billboard Music Awards and seven American Music Awards. She has also had an impressive career as a television executive producer and TV personality, with her show Braxton Family Values. Over the years the singer has had an array of chart-topping hits including Un-break My Heart, from her album Secrets in 1996. Advertisement Most read in Music Latest It's widely considered to be one of the greatest power ballads to ever exist and was at the number one spot for 11 weeks. Other big hits include Breathe Again and Let It Flow, which was released in 1996.
